Hearing about bipolar disorder in the news or on social media? Here’s what you should know

Por: Los Angeles Times Life February 02, 2023

thumbnail

In the news or on social media, we hear the term bipolar disorder a lot. Whether it's celebrities opening up about their diagnoses or an investigation finding that a person has struggled with the illness, such accounts often shape people's perceptions of this mood disorder that can manifest in countless ways and be difficult to diagnose.
